Job Description

Description

The position will assume responsibility for the Medicare Part A and B government reimbursement and compliance activities across Mayo Clinic and Mayo Clinic Health System. Researches and analyzes new and existing Medicare Part A and B and other government regulations and policies to identify practice strategies and ensure compliance. May perform Medicare cost reporting responsibilities government reporting responsibilities and compliance analysis. Position will interact with administration physician leadership accounting revenue cycle compliance office and other operational personnel throughout Mayo Clinic.

Qualifications

Masters degree in healthcare business administration finance data sciences or accounting and/or CPA with two years of experience in Medicare reimbursement Data Science or Bachelors degree with five years of Medicare reimbursement or accounting/finance related experience.

Previous external consulting or auditing experience working with a hospital system integrated delivery system life sciences company or Medicare contractor is desirable. Requires a high level of administrative skills. Qualified candidate needs to have outstanding communication skills and demonstrate excellent team building skills be assertive highly motivated have a positive attitude and be able to work independently. Travel to other Mayo Clinic and Mayo Clinic Health Systems sites will be required. Detailed knowledge of cost reporting software PC applications financial modeling Medicare and other government regulations.
